Detecting hidden leaks can present a significant obstacle for homeowners and businesses alike. These elusive leaks often reveal their presence gradually, making them tricky to identify. However, by adopting a few strategic techniques, you can improve your odds of finding even the most discrete leaks.

  • Start by inspecting your plumbing fixtures for any signs of water damage. This includes faucets, showers, toilets, and sinks.
  • Monitor your water usage for any unexpected increases in consumption.
  • Be on the lookout for any unusual noises coming from your pipes, such as hissing sounds.

If you suspect a leak, it's essential to act quickly to prevent further damage. Getting in touch with an experienced plumbing specialist is always the recommended solution.

Achieving Leak Detection: Techniques & Tools for Professionals

Successfully identifying and repairing leaks demands a blend of adeptness and specialized tools. Professional leak detectors harness an array of methods, from classic visual inspections to sophisticated sensor-driven detection equipment. Visual inspection, while often the initial step, may involve scrutinizing telltale signs such as water stains, damp patches, or changes in flooring texture. Advanced tools like infrared cameras and moisture meters provide a deeper understanding of hidden leaks, pinpointing their source.

  • Furthermore, professionals may utilize techniques such as pressure testing or tracer gas injection to accurately identify the source of a leak. The specific tools and techniques used will alter based on the type of infrastructure being inspected, the potential severity of the leak, and the unique limitations of the environment.

Ultimately, mastering leak detection requires a combination of theoretical knowledge, practical skills, and an ever-evolving understanding of the latest tools. By utilizing these diverse methods, professionals can effectively identify and mitigate leaks before they cause significant damage or disruption.

From Drips to Disasters: Identifying and Preventing Water Damage

A small leak can quickly escalate into a major disaster, causing significant destruction to your home. It's crucial to be watchful of potential water indications. Common culprits include faulty fixtures, climate events, and even domestic appliances failing.

Check your dwelling regularly for signs of water damage. Look out for marks on ceilings, walls, and floors. Be mindful of moisture in the air or an unusual smell. If you notice any unusual activity, address it immediately to prevent further escalation.

Preventive measures can go a long way in avoiding water risks. Ensure your pipes are regularly inspected. Fit moisture sensors to provide early indication of a potential problem. And don't forget to check your shelter for any damage that could lead in water entry.

Beyond the Surface: Advanced Leak Detection Technologies

In today's complex infrastructure, identifying leaks swiftly and accurately is paramount. Classic leak detection methods often fall short, leading to substantial damage and unforeseen costs. Fortunately, the field of pipeline monitoring has evolved, embracing advanced technologies that penetrate beyond the surface.

  • Sensors embedded in pipes and structures can identify minute variations in pressure, temperature, and sound, providing instantaneous leak detection capabilities.
  • Sonic cameras can interpret sounds emanating from pipes, revealing subtle indications of leaks that may be invisible to the human ear.
  • Heat imaging technology allows for the detection of thermal anomalies caused by leaks, providing a graphical representation of potential problems.

These innovative technologies not only enhance leak detection accuracy but also minimize the interference caused by traditional methods. Consequently, they contribute to a more sustainable leak detection infrastructure, safeguarding valuable resources and minimizing potential environmental damage.
